Ginger: Soothe Your Stomach Naturally
Discover the incredible benefits of ginger and how it can help calm an upset stomach. For centuries, ginger has been widely recognized for its remarkable anti-nausea and anti-vomiting properties. Whether you prefer adding ginger to your juice or shake, or enjoying a comforting cup of ginger tea, this natural remedy is sure to bring relief to your digestive woes.
If you find the taste of ginger tea too strong, you can sweeten it with a touch of honey. Not only will this enhance the flavor, but the fructose in honey can also aid in metabolizing any lingering alcohol in your system.
